Transaction d59af154df61577fa3cbc9e7587eadd84f2ae1c102d5427875248bcde4b8915a
1 Input
1 Output
-
d59af154df61577fa3cbc9e7587eadd84f2ae1c102d5427875248bcde4b8915a:0
- value
- 4446421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e1ae0b9958fcc4badcf8edca3fde8a772919402a OP_EQUAL
- address
- 3NGJTavN8tAutprn9QT8CLUVzUHh5DSaEW